Sherlocked

To be a fan of the BBC 2010 Sherlock TV series created by Steven Moffat and Mark Gatiss.
Originate from series 2 episode 1 "A Scandal in Belgravia" where:
*spoiler alert*
*spoiler alert*
*spoiler alert*
when combine with the 4 characters password screen:
"I AM **** LOCKED"
with the password SHER becomes:
"I AM SHERLOCKED"

Sherlocked

To be completely enthralled with the BBC drama 'Sherlock' (a modern story of Sherlock Holmes).
The term can also be used when referring to a love of Sherlock Holmes in general but it usually references the BBC program.

It also can mean being covered in references to the program as well as looking similar to a prop from the program.
